The transcript explores the historical role of jesters across cultures, highlighting their unique relationships with power. Jesters were not only entertainers but also wielded influence, sometimes swaying decisions or intervening in critical situations. They could be appointed for various reasons, including physical differences or entertainment skills. While some jesters faced severe consequences for their actions, others openly mocked their rulers without repercussions. The narrative includes anecdotes of jesters from different eras and regions, illustrating their complex roles in society.
